HTN, benign SX – Often none, HA, n/v, seizure, visual, CP, SOB. PE – Eyes (retinopathy), CV, Full. BP Stage 1: > 140/90 (monotherapy). BP Stage 2: > 160/100 (two meds).
Next Steps
DX – Standard Panel. CBC, CMP, Lipids, U/A w/ MAU, HbA1C, TSH/FT4, Vit D, PSA (if male). EKG, UDS, Renal U/S. if nec Echo, CXR (LVH), CT Head.
Health Tips
TX – Approach: Stage 1: HCTZ 12.5 to 50 mg orally once daily, OR Benazepril 10-40 mg orally once daily (Diabetic patient, inc MAU), OR Metoprolol 50 mg orally (regular-release) twice daily (if HR is high), OR Amlodipine 2.5 mg PO QD (older patient, PVD, CAD).
